Spherically symmetric inhomogeneous dust collapse in higher dimensional space-time and cosmic censorship hypothesis

Abstract.

We consider a collapsing spherically symmetric inhomogeneous dust cloud in higher dimensional space-time.  We show that the central singularity of collapse can be a strong curvature or a weak curvature naked singularity depending on the initial density distribution.

Keywords: Higher dimensional space-time; naked singularity; cosmic censorship.
